Recommended settings
Upscaling — XeSSBalanced+55% FPS
Arma 3 renders at a multiple of your resolution (Sampling). Lowering it is the biggest GPU-side lever — but note Arma is mostly CPU-bound.
Overall VisibilityLow+14% FPS
How far the whole world renders — the heaviest setting in Arma and a big CPU cost. Medium transforms FPS on large missions.
Object VisibilityLow+12% FPS
How far buildings, trees and units draw — also heavily CPU-bound. Lower it alongside Overall Visibility for the biggest gains.
Shadow VisibilityLow+8% FPS
Shadow detail and range. Medium is a good balance; High is costly over large areas.
Terrain DetailLow+7% FPS
Ground mesh and clutter detail. Medium keeps sightlines fair without crushing FPS.
Cloud QualityLow+6% FPS
Volumetric cloud detail. Lower it if flying or in heavy weather.
Anti-Aliasing / Post-ProcessOff+5% FPS
Edge smoothing plus bloom and blur. Many players keep these low for clarity and frames.
Texture QualityHighbaseline
Surface sharpness — cheap on FPS if it fits your VRAM.
